Job summary

Gasbarre Products in DuBois, PA is seeking a full-time assembler to join our manufacturing team. You will perform assembly duties under the supervision of the Assembly Supervisor, ensuring adherence to company goals and safety standards.

The role requires reading blueprints, using hand and power tools, and clear written and verbal communication. A high school diploma or GED is preferred, and experience is welcomed. This position involves lifting up to 50 pounds and standing for long periods.
